Book Hero Magic formatted this description to make it easier to read. While it's new and still learning, it may not be perfect - your feedback is welcome! Description

Dungzilla by James Foley introduces us once again to Sally Tinker, the ingenious mind behind Brobot and acclaimed as the world's leading inventor under twelve years old. Sally's latest creation is a machine designed to enlarge any object. However, a mishap occurs when she attempts to resize a slice of pizza and accidentally enlarges a dung beetle to monstrous proportions.

Chaos ensues as the now-gigantic beetle starts rolling a dung ball massive enough to threaten an entire town. As urgency mounts, Sally scrambles to repair her invention. In a curious twist of events, her baby brother Joe becomes enormous as well, stepping in heroically to save the day.

Yet victory comes with a quirky challenge: Joe, unable to return to his normal size straight away, is in dire need of a nappy change.

About the Author

James Foley is a children's author and illustrator. James is an ambassador for Books In Homes and Room to Read Australia, and the Illustrator Coordinator for SCBWI Australia West. His interests include comics, film, psychology, science, history (anything nerdy really), as well as yoga and social justice.
